Course Overview

Production and Operations Management (POM) is to introduce you to the field of production and Operations Management. The field of POM is dynamic, and very much a part of many of the good things that are happening in business organizations. Generally, the subject matter represents a blend of concepts from industrial engineering, cost accounting, general management, marketing, quantitative methods, and statistics. Production and Operations Management activities, such as forecasting, choosing a location for an office or plant, allocating resources, quality are core activities of most business organizations.

Upon successful completion of the program, students will be able to:

  • Understand the principles and practices of production and operations management.

  • Develop and implement strategies to enhance productivity and efficiency in production processes.

  • Apply quality management techniques to ensure product and service excellence.

  • Utilize inventory management and control systems effectively.

  • Analyze and improve supply chain and logistics operations.

  • Implement lean management and continuous improvement methodologies.
